Ventura Harbor Patrol was not at the meeting. This was only CI Patrol restrictions, but they did say that Ventura had similar ideas. Harbor Patrol also said that at any time they could close the entire breakwall if they felt it was too crazy. Frank Sullivan spoke up and mentioned that that would cause a s%*t storm with the hoopers.
I believe that it will be crazy with restrictions for the first week or 2, and then it will mellow out, both with attrition from those that don't like restrictions and the enforcers getting tired of it.
